Where is Istanbul Fatih Sultan Mehmet?
Where is Istanbul Fatih Sultan Mehmet located?
Istanbul Fatih Sultan Mehmet, Istanbul Fatih Sultan Mehmet, Turkey (approx. 41.09113°, 29.05638°)
Where is Istanbul Fatih Sultan Mehmet on the map?
{"latitude":41.09113,"longitude":29.05638,"title":"Istanbul Fatih Sultan Mehmet"}